
TRP RC03E Centre Lock Disc Brake Rotor
- Enhanced stiffness through reinforced structure
- Improved temperature stability
- 2.3mm thickness
The TRP RC03E Centre Lock Disc Brake Rotor delivers consistent braking performance for demanding rides. Built with improved temperature stability during long descents, it resists heat build-up for reliable stopping power. Its reinforced stiffness reduces flex, maintaining braking accuracy under heavy loads. With a 2.3mm thickness for strength and available in 180mm and 203mm sizes, this rotor is designed to handle modern braking demands with confidence.
Key Features and Benefits:
- Improved temperature stability over sustained descents: The rotor dissipates heat more efficiently, preventing performance fade caused by overheating. This ensures consistent braking force on steep or extended downhill sections.
- Enhanced stiffness through reinforced structure: The rotor resists flex under braking load, which keeps the pad-to-rotor contact even. This results in predictable and controlled braking with less vibration or noise.
- 2.3mm thickness for added durability: The thicker construction withstands higher braking forces and resists warping from heat cycles. This extends rotor lifespan and reduces the need for frequent replacements.
- Centre lock fixing system: The centre lock interface enables quick installation and secure rotor alignment. This simplifies maintenance while ensuring precise fit and stable braking.
- Available in 180mm and 203mm sizes: Riders can match the rotor size to their bike and riding style. Larger rotors deliver greater stopping power for heavy bikes or steep terrain.
- Optimised for modern braking systems: Designed to meet the demands of high-performance disc brakes, it offers consistent and reliable operation across varied conditions.
The RC03E is designed for riders who prioritise control and reliability on challenging descents. Its heat-resistant design, reinforced stiffness, and robust build allow the rotor to perform predictably under heavy braking, reducing fade and improving handling consistency.
